WD40 and Petroleum or solvent based liquids with play havoc with the X or O rings and cause them to swell and eventually break up.

Parafin (or Kerosene if you speak Am-er-ri-can) is oil based and therefore won't harm them.

I favour using a rag soaked in some to wipe the crud away and then re-lube after.
